Practical practice lengths for beginners, from five to fifteen minutes.

For a beginner, the right duration is one you can repeat without dread. Five minutes is small enough to hold attention yet clear enough to become a ritual.

Como praticar

Practice for five minutes in the first week. Once starting feels natural, move to seven or ten minutes—but only when you still want to return the following day.

Um lembrete útil

There is no need to make up time after missing a day. Gentle consistency is often more useful than occasional long sessions.

What if I only have a little time today?

Use the smallest possible version, even if it is only one minute. Keeping a small appointment with yourself is often more useful than waiting for a perfect window.
